Garden defender dragon (paverpol clay)

Made by Naomi Askey

I started with a steel rod set in a base made from pal tiya clay. I built a wire armature and built up the body in foil and crumpled paper. The body was sculpted using the paverpol rose clay the wings are muslin dipped in liquid paverpol. I coloured the varnish with lilac and silver powders, she has about 5 coats to build colour. I used Dan Reeder’s book for reference.
